本篇文章给大家谈谈python学习能力分析模型,以及Python技术分析对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
- 1、请问如何学python?
- 2、6个机器学习可解释性框架!
- 3、学python做数据分析需要多久(2023年最新分享)
- 4、python数据分析需要学什么
- 5、【Python机器学习系列】一文教你建立决策树模型预测房价(案例+源码...
- 6、初中学历能学python数据分析吗?
请问如何学python?
勤于动手对于编程语言的学习,不能眼高手低,学的过程中,想到就要写出来,一方面能够培养出写代码的感觉,另一方面可以加深知识的掌控。编程就需要用到编程语言,Python就是时下最流行的编程语言之一。
编程环境的安装与使用。比如Python的学习一般推荐软件自带的IDLE,简单好用。掌握输入、输入语句的使用。输入语句可以让计算机知道你通过键盘输入了什么,输出语句可以让你知道计算机执行的结果。以输出语句为例:其中“”里面的内容是原样输出,多个输出项之间用,隔开。
刷题和实践:学习编程语言最重要的一点是要进行实践。通过刷题和编写小程序来巩固所学的知识。可以选择一些在线的编程练习平台,如LeetCode、HackerRank等,这些平台提供了各种难度级别的编程题目,可以帮助你提高解决问题的能力。
学习基础知识:首先,你需要了解Python的基本语法和数据结构。可以通过阅读书籍、在线教程或参加课程来学习。一些推荐的书籍包括《PythonCrashCourse》、《LearnPythontheHardWay》等。练习编程:学习编程语言最好的方法就是通过实践来巩固所学知识。
6个机器学习可解释性框架!
1、本文将介绍六个用于机器学习可解释性的Python框架。首先,SHAP(SHapley Additive explanation)是基于博弈论的一种解释方法。它将最优信贷分配与局部解释相结合,提供了一种理解任何机器学习模型输出的途径。SHAP通过Shapley值及其扩展,将模型的预测分解为每个特征的贡献。这一方法在多个领域被广泛采用。
2、机器学习模型的可解释性是关键领域,本文总结了六种提高模型可解释性的方法。这些方法各有优势,有助于数据科学家理解预测过程。首先,Partial Dependence Plot (PDP)显示了特征对模型预测的边际效应,通过观察轴表示特征值,轴表示预测值的图,可以直观理解模型预测的变化。然而,PDP可能隐藏异质性。
3、注重评估什么的质量和效果,一般来说有准确性、完整性、一致性、可信度、实用性、可解释性的质量和效果这6个方面,详细解释如下:准确性:衡量结果或表现与实际情况的一致性。准确性是评估质量的核心。对于信息提供者来说,提供正确、可靠的信息是很重要的。
学python做数据分析需要多久(2023年最新分享)
1、学python要多久?一周或者一个月。如果完全靠自己自学,又是从零基础开始学习Python的情况下,按照每个人的学习和理解能力的不同,我认为大致上需要半年到一年半左右的时间。
2、python要学习多久? 一周或者一个月。 如果完全靠自己自学,又是从零基础开始学习Python的情况下,按照每个人的学习和理解能力的不同,我认为大致上需要半年到一年半左右的时间。
3、学python一般需要4个月-6个月。 初级Python掌握阶段学习时间:如果是零基础选择自学,这个期间主要学习的内容是常量、变量的应用,运算符的了解和使用、流程控制的使用等,掌握【Python编程语言】基础内容、OOP基础知识,学习后应该能自己处理OOP问题。
4、学习Python的时间因人而异,通常建议初学者花费3到6个月的时间进行基础学习。若希望掌握更高级的应用,如数据分析或机器学习,可能需要更长的时间。首先,学习Python的时间主要取决于个人的学习能力和背景。如果你已有编程基础,入门Python可能会更加迅速,大约1到3个月即可掌握基本语法和常用库。
5、python要学习多久?一周或者一个月。如果完全靠自己自学,又是从零基础开始学习Python的情况下,按照每个人的学习和理解能力的不同,我认为大致上需要半年到一年半左右的时间。
6、Python提供了高效的高级数据结构,还能简单有效地面向对象编程。学python要多久学python要半年到一年时间。如果是自学,从零基础学习python,需要大约一年的时间,这取决于每个人的理解。如果有其他编程语言的经验,这是比较快的开始。可以写一些简单的Python语言中使用2—3个月。
python数据分析需要学什么
1、数据处理完成,并不意味着分析的结束。Python数据分析的核心在于数据建模与分析。matplotlib、回归算法等工具,用于对数据进行分类建模,为深入分析提供支撑。数据可视化 数据分析的最终成果,往往通过图表、三维图像等形式展现。直观的视觉化,使Python数据分析结果易于理解。
2、首先,了解Python的数据结构和基本函数是入门的基石,例如向量、列表、数组、字典等,以及Python的各种函数和模块。推荐学习教程,通过观看全集547集的视频,从第110集开始,逐步掌握Python的基础知识,完成文件基础操作、构建面向对象编程思想,并通过实战案例如飞机大战,提高编程实践能力。
3、首先学习一点python基础的知识,Python语言基础,函数,文件操作,面向对象,异常处理,模块和包,Linux系统使用,Mysql数据库等;其次就可以学习一些基本的爬虫,进行数据采集,当然也有很多爬虫工具,直接使用即可。
4、第一:统计学知识。(推荐学习:Python视频教程)这是很大一部分大数据分析师的短板。当然这里说的不是简单的一些统计而已。而是包括均值、中位数、标准差、方差、概率、假设检验等等具有时间、空间、数据本身。差不多应该是理工科的高等数学的知识,甚至还高一点儿。
5、数据库知识 关系型数据库很重要。在学习数据分析的初期甚至很长一段时间,你接触到的数据都存储在关系型数据库中,需要学习SQL语言进行数据查询。关于SQL语言,强力推荐《SQL必知必会》,整本书通俗易懂,是学习SQL语言的不二之选。学习数据库的本质就是在学习一种与数据打交道的逻辑思维与能力。
【Python机器学习系列】一文教你建立决策树模型预测房价(案例+源码...
构建决策树模型并进行训练。使用Scikit-learn库中的决策树回归算法,我们只需几行代码即可完成模型训练。这一步骤中,我们关注目标变量(房价)与特征之间的关系,以构建最优决策路径。模型训练完成后,利用测试集对模型进行预测。可视化预测结果与实际房价,以直观地评估模型的预测性能。
尝试决策树回归模型,图7显示其在测试集上的RMSE值为39053,优于线性回归模型。计算特征重要度,结果显示房间数量在预测波士顿房价中位数时最为关键。最后,应用梯度回归树(GBDT)模型,图8显示其在测试集上的RMSE值为19795,表现最佳。完整代码可在GitHub上获取。欢迎提供任何反馈或问题。
近期在探索各种森林算法,如Adaboost、GBoost、xgboost、LightGBM、CatBoost和grf(Causal Forest),发现核心还是回归到决策树算法上。为了深入理解和优化应用,我重新研究了基础的决策树,主要参考《机器学习及Python应用》第11章,并结合sklearn官方文档进行实践。
决策树模型通过特征选择、决策树生成和剪枝,实现了对数据集的高效分类。本文进一步详细解析了决策树学习过程中的特征选择、信息增益、基尼指数等关键概念,并通过具体算法(如IDC5和CART)的介绍,展示了决策树在构建过程中的实现细节。决策树学习过程包括特征选择、决策树生成和剪枝。
在预测股票价格波动趋势时,基于决策树的方法可以自动选择最优属性和分类子集,得到更准确的预测结果。以上机器学习方法都有其应用场景和局限性,可以根据数据特点和问题需求进行选择。同时,还需进行特征选择、数据归一化和建立评估指标等步骤,以确保预测模型的准确性和稳定性。
模型选择:根据问题的性质和数据的特征,选择合适的机器学习模型。常见的机器学习模型包括线性回归、决策树、神经网络等。选择合适的模型是机器学习成功的关键。在房价预测的例子中,我们可以选择线性回归模型,因为房价可能与房屋的面积、位置等特征呈线性关系。训练与优化:使用已准备好的数据训练选择的模型。
初中学历能学python数据分析吗?
学习Python数据分析并不仅仅取决于你的学历水平,但确实需要一定的基础知识。尽管初中学历的人能够接触并学习Python,但这通常并不推荐。Python确实是一种新兴的语言,拥有广泛的应用场景,尤其在数据分析领域。然而,学习过程中可能会遇到一些挑战,比如需要掌握一些数学知识,例如高等数学中的概念和原理。
初中生可以学习以下技术:编程:学习编程语言如Python、Java等,可以培养逻辑思维和解决问题的能力。网页设计:学习HTML、CSS等网页设计技术,可以制作个人网站或参与网页设计比赛。图像处理:学习使用Photoshop等图像处理软件,可以进行照片编辑、设计海报等。
女孩初中学历可以学习很多不同的技术,具体取决于个人兴趣和职业规划。以下是一些适合女孩学习的技术领域: 计算机编程:这是一个快速发展的领域,女孩们可以通过学习编程语言(如Python、Java等)掌握计算机编程技能,从而在软件开发、网站设计等领域找到工作。
Python通常从初中三年级或高中一年级开始学习。这门语言之所以被选在这个阶段,是因为它要求一定的编程基础,包括理解基本的编程思想和掌握特定的语法。对于初学者而言,学习Python需要花费一定的时间和精力,这使得它适合那些已经具备一定学习能力的中学生。
数据分析:在这个数据驱动的时代,能够理解并分析大量数据的人才非常抢手。学习如何使用excel、sql、python中的pandas库等工具可以帮助你进入这个行业。数字营销:随着互联网的普及,企业越来越依赖数字营销来推广产品和服务。学习搜索引擎优化(seo)、社交媒体营销和内容营销可以帮助你在这个行业找到工作。
主要课程有:数学分析、高等代数、普通物理、数学与信息科学概论、数据结构、数据库原理与应用、计算机操作系统、计算机网络、Java语言程序设计、Python语言程序设计,大数据算法、人工智能、应用统计(统计学)、大数据机器学习、数据建模、大数据平台核心技术、大数据分析与处理,大数据管理、大数据实践等课程等。
关于python学习能力分析模型和python技术分析的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。